Ford is transforming – and talent is at the heart of it. As a leader within the Talent and Organizational Development COE, you'll build and elevate how we develop talent across our entire salaried workforce, making it a true driver of the company's transformation. You’ll lead talent and organization development initiatives across multiple locations, owning their budgets, performance, and results. You'll work hand-in-hand with senior HR leaders and partners across the company to solve complex talent challenges, and you'll shape how we communicate about these programs, crafting the strategy and making sure it lands well with employees. This role also means owning the bigger picture: managing stakeholders and risk, and serving as the subject-matter expert, setting the standards and policies that shape our talent programs, and driving them from strategy through execution. You'll help build a workplace that's both high-performing and grounded in strong ethics. As a people leader, you'll also have the opportunity to build a strong, capable team of your own. Responsibilities What you'll do... Leads programs that help employees and the organization grow, including career frameworks, performance management, succession planning, org design, and culture change. Keeps these efforts connected to our global leadership development strategy, so every employee has a clear path forward in their career. Works closely with HR leaders and outside partners to make sure our people strategy supports where the business is headed, connecting the dots between how we're structured, how we reward people, and how we manage talent. Shapes the strategy behind our HR and talent management programs, then leads the planning and rollout of the systems and processes that bring them to life. Tackles complex talent and organization development challenges, like culture transformation, succession planning, and organizational restructuring, by weighing different options, understanding the risks, and finding the right solution for the business. Presents progress and recommendations to teams across the company, and works with outside vendors, auditors, and consultants to turn those solutions into a real implementation plan. Creates the standards, processes, and reporting tools that keep talent programs running smoothly, and continuously looks for ways to make them better. Tracks how well those programs are performing, using those insights to refine and optimize them over time, and partners with other teams to put improvements into action. Leads conversations with HR leadership on the topics that matter most, like succession planning for key roles, performance management, employee engagement and retention, inclusion, and talent development. Coaches and advises HR and other leaders across the company on how to cultivate talent at all levels. Champions the HR technology and talent management systems that power these programs, working with IT and vendors to make sure the tools support the strategy, not just the process. Shapes how talent management programs run, making sure they reflect company-wide direction and stay current with the law. Keeps these guidelines fresh, clearly communicated, and consistently followed across the organization, and safeguards the accuracy and confidentiality of talent and organization development information, including succession plans, development initiatives, and career development plans. As a people manager, owns key people decisions for their team, including hiring, performance management, discipline, pay, and team development. Qualifications You’ll have... Education: Bachelor’s Degree or Master’s Degree (preferred) in Human Resources, Organizational Development or any other related discipline or commensurate work experience. Experience: Minimum 8 years of work experience with a Master’s degree or 10 years of work experience with a Bachelor’s degree, preferably in Talent and Organization Development or a related field.
